In January of 2014, Iowa began using the HiSET® high school equivalency test developed by Education Testing Service (ETS). The Department of Education has maintained records of students who completed the HSED program prior to the change to HiSET®, as well as for all students who successfully completed the HiSET® since 2014.

The High School Equivalency Test (HiSET) measures the academic skills and concepts of a traditional high school education. A HiSET graduate has demonstrated higher-order thinking by passing a battery of tests in reading, writing, social studies, science and math. The exam is a 90-minute timed writing assignment, with a topic selected from a predefined series of options. Exam scores determine course placement; 0-9 places student in LAL053, 10-14 places student in LAL090, and a score of 15 or higher places student in LAL101.

Drawing conclusions and making generalizations require that you use textual clues to make educated guesses about what you are reading. Using the facts provided and the inferences you can make based on the information, you can draw a conclusion or make a generalization. Conclusions are determinations made based on facts and evidence presented.

The HiSET exam has 5 parts: Language Arts (Reading), Language Arts (Writing), Mathematics, Science, and Social Studies. You can take one or two subtests at a time, …This is a test to determine if you can read, understand, and analyze texts in both literature and informational categories. You will be asked to read passages that are between 400 and 600 words in length and answer questions about them. You will read a passage and then answer several questions about it. You will have 65 minutes to answer approximately 40 questions. All Reading questions will be multiple choice. The HiSET® Writing Test consists of two parts: 60 mulitple-choice questions and one essay question. Most writing tests involve writing an essay and this one is no exception. In the essay part of this test, you will read a pair of passages. Then, you'll be directed to respond to the passages with writing that is ...

The reading passages in this portion of the HiSET® are a combination of literary passages (about 40%) and informational texts (about 60%). Averaging between 400 and 600 words each, the subject matter and topics vary widely. There is no need to have prior knowledge or understanding of the subject to be able to answer the questions in this section. Step 1 — Check Your Eligibility in Your Area. Step 2 — Select a Test Center. Step 3 — Create a My HiSET Account. Step 4 — Review Fees, Payment and Refund Policies. Step 5 — Request Disability Accommodations if Necessary. Step 6 — Select a Test Date and Book Your Test. Step 7 — Prepare for Test Day.
